Output 604fa58e965aa8211095bfad596dcdda8ed53ee83a288a706aa306639ea1b19f:1

value
53973755
script pubkey
OP_0 OP_PUSHBYTES_20 3b74b84c4ae5ba7b75539586800aa236d46cfd61
address
ltc1q8d6tsnz2uka8ka2njkrgqz4zxm2xeltpcj8st2
transaction
604fa58e965aa8211095bfad596dcdda8ed53ee83a288a706aa306639ea1b19f
spent
true